The Oracle Red Bull Racing Formula 1 team will reveal its livery for the 2023 F1 season on 3 February.

However, while this may be an exciting moment for fans of the Austrian team, there could be a lot more riding on the event than meets the eye.

According to rumours and mumblings, Red Bull could announce a technical tie-up with Ford - the American automotive giant - and ditch Honda, with which it's had an on-off relationship for the last few seasons.
